A fun filmmaking workshop for ages 11-16 years.

This exciting one-day filmmaking workshop is perfect for young people aged 11-16 years old who love watching films, and have little or no experience of making them. Nicola Prestage is a local film maker who has produced short dramas, award-winning documentaries and music videos.

You will spend the day working with Nicola to gain film production skills including film writing and planning, using digital film quality cameras and setting up microphones and studio lighting. Everyone will also have an opportunity to film, direct and star in the film if they wish to! 

The day will run from 10am - 4pm with a screening of the participants' original film from 3.45pm.
